You guys do realise that PS3 launch console owners have been doing this for a long time? Games are upscaled from 576i/p to 1080i/p and the visuals are not so much improved as made bearable on a HD screen. Although many PS2 games weren't developed with progressive scan or even widescreen displays in mind, so they'll never really look any better than they did through component cables on a flat screen CRT. _________________

Also about the Emotion Engine stuff, the reason why we don't have BC on the 40GB now is because using Software Emulation requires testing of EVERY game ever made for the PS2, just as if you were to emulate on a PC. Whilst using the Emotion Engine automatically gives you 100% Compatibility simply because it is the chip that is the core of the PS2. Another note on Emulation, in order to emulate a console, you generally need to have specifications 10x those of the console you wish to emulate. Only reason we can emulate the PS2 and consoles in its generation is because none of their processors are even 1Ghz if you go through there specs, and even their graphics chips aren't that fancy. And they didn't have Dual/Quad Cores back then. However trying to emulate something like the PS3 or XBOX 360 is near impossible and is going to be for a while, especially considering the Cell Broadband Engine. _________________
